Trail Running for Cardio and Agility
Forget boring old treadmills. Trail running is basically cardio on “hard mode”—hills, rocks, mud, you name it. Your calves, glutes, and core will thank (or curse) you. A 170-pound person can burn around 700 calories in an hour and a half. Wanna find a trail? AllTrails is your new BFF. Oh, and don’t skip the warmup unless you love twisted ankles.

HIIT Circuits in Local Parks
HIIT is still king for blasting calories fast, and you barely need any gear. Think jump squats, push-ups, sprints—use a park bench for step-ups if you’re feeling spicy. A half-hour session can burn about 250 calories (give or take, depending on how hard you go). There’s a ton of routines on Healthline if you’re not sure where to start.
Stand-Up Paddleboarding (SUP) for Full-Body Strength
SUP is like hiking, but on water. Core and shoulders on fire, legs stabilizing like crazy, but you barely notice because you’re outside and not dying of boredom. You can rent a board at most lakes or beaches—REI usually has your back. Grab a couple friends and make a day of it. Loser buys smoothies.
